The products reacted with different saturated dihalides and different N-alkyl reagents to obtain different bis-quaternary ammonium salts and a series of mono-indoline-quaternary ammonium salts respectively. Five squarylium bis-indocyanine dyes whose structures have not been reported were prepared by reaction of bis-semiindocyanine dyes with ethyl squaric acidate. The raw dyes were purified by C-18reverse phase column chromatograph and their structures were confirmed by1HNMR.The spectral properties of the target products were checked. The spectral properties included the UV-Vis spectra, fluorescence emission spectra and photo-stability in various solvents. The results show that the bis-cyanine dyes exhibit absorption maximum in range of630-658nm, emission maximum from640to658nm, molar extinction coefficients about105mol-1cm-1L. Compared with that in organic solvents such as methanol and ethanol, the bis-cyanine dyes have lowest values of quantum yields in water. The Stokes shifts of bis-cyanine dyes ranged from6to17nm. Compared with symmetrical squarylium mono-indocyanine dyes with the same subtituent, the photo-stability of the bis-cyanine dyes were much better obviously.The UV-Vis spectra of the water-soluble symmetrical squarylium indolecyanine dyes in the different solvents show two variations generally such as positive solvatochromism and negative solvatochromism. It is found that the variation in different solvents and spectral shape of the bis-cyanine dyes were similar to the mono-cyanine dyes.The stability order of different dyes in the water:the stability of two kinds of cyanine dyes with ethyl linker is Esqd (N-benzyl)> Esqc (N-ethyl) and the stability of three kinds of cyanine dyes with butyl linker is Bsqa (N-carbenicillin)> Bsqd (N-benzyl)> Bsqc (N-ethyl).
